When Zendaya stepped out on the Golden Globes red carpet in early January, eyes were immediately glued to the starlet's dainty left hand. Perched on her ring finger was the most stunning oval diamond - estimated at around five carats - set horizontally featuring mixed metals. As expected, searches for east-west diamond engagement rings immediately skyrocketed.
East-west styles were introduced in the 15th century but gained popularity in the 1920s during the height of the art deco era. The experts at Ritani note that the east-west orientation makes the gemstone appear larger, particularly when accompanies by diamond halo accents.
